Born in Los Angeles , California , and now living in Santa Monica , Bachardy was the personal life partner of the writer Christopher Isherwood from 1953 until Isherwood's death in 1986. A number of paperback editions of Isherwood's novels feature Bachardy's pencil portraits of the author. Bachardy's life and works are documented in Terry Sanders ' film ''The Eyes of Don Bachardy''. Bachardy was an inspiration for many of Christopher Isherwood's novels, and some wonder whether he may have helped co-write some. Among his notable works is the official gubernatorial portrait of Governor Jerry Brown hanging in the California State Capitol .
